Effects of music, video, and 360-degree video on cycle ergometer exercise at the ventilatory threshold.

Abstract

Despite the seemingly ubiquitous presence of audiovisual stimuli in modern exercise facilities, there is a dearth of research examining the effects of audiovisual stimuli in combination during exercise. Accordingly, we examined the influence of a range of audiovisual stimuli on the improvement of affective, perceptual, and enjoyment responses to cycle ergometer exercise at the ventilatory threshold (VT), an intensity that is associated with the most affect-related interindividual variability. A within-subject design was employed, and participants (N = 18) completed a 25-minute protocol that consisted of 2 minutes of seated rest, 5 minutes of warm-up, 10 minutes of exercise at VT, 5 minutes of cooldown, and 3 minutes of seated rest. Participants exercised at VT under music, video, music-video, 360-degree video, 360-degree video with music, and control conditions. The results revealed a condition × time interaction for perceived activation and a main effect of condition for state attention and perceived enjoyment. The 360-degree video with music condition elicited the most positive affective valence, greatest perceived activation, most dissociative thoughts, and highest ratings of perceived enjoyment. The present findings indicate that audiovisual stimuli can influence affective, perceptual, and enjoyment responses to cycle ergometer exercise at the VT. Given the emerging support pertaining to a positive relationship between affective responses and exercise adherence, audiovisual stimuli, such as 360-degree video with music, should be considered as a means by which to promote an enjoyable exercise experience.

摘要

尽管现代运动设施中似乎无处不在地存在视听刺激,但研究检查视听刺激在运动中联合作用的效果却很少。因此,我们研究了一系列视听刺激对在呼吸阈(VT)下进行自行车测力计运动的情感、知觉和享受反应改善的影响,VT 是与最相关的个体间变异性相关的强度。采用了被试内设计,参与者(N=18)完成了 25 分钟的协议,包括 2 分钟的坐姿休息、5 分钟的热身、10 分钟的 VT 运动、5 分钟的冷却和 3 分钟的坐姿休息。参与者在音乐、视频、音乐视频、360 度视频、带音乐的 360 度视频和对照条件下在 VT 下进行运动。结果显示,知觉激活的条件×时间交互作用和状态注意力和知觉享受的条件主效应。带音乐的 360 度视频引起了最积极的情感效价、最大的知觉激活、最分散的思维和最高的知觉享受评分。本研究结果表明,视听刺激可以影响自行车测力计运动在 VT 下的情感、知觉和享受反应。鉴于情感反应与运动依从性之间存在积极关系的新兴支持,视听刺激(如带音乐的 360 度视频)应被视为促进愉快运动体验的一种手段。
